Israel - Melons Yield
Since 2014, Israel Melons Yield increased 4.5% year on year. In 2019, the country was number 39 among other countries in Melons Yield at 216,091 Hectograms Per Hectare. Israel is overtaken by South Sudan, which was number 38 with 220,159 Hectograms Per Hectare and is followed by Iran with 210,736 Hectograms Per Hectare. Cyprus ranked the highest with 570,714 Hectograms Per Hectare in 2019, -10.7% versus 2018. Honduras, Bahrain and Jordan respectively ranked number 2, 3 and 4 in this ranking. El Salvador witnessed the best average annual growth at +27.8% per year, while Switzerland was the worst growing country at -41.8% per year.
